android 中编辑文本中的文本未垂直对齐
Text in edit text not vertically aligned in android
这是我说的屏幕,看看两个橙色的编辑文本,它们看起来很奇怪,因为文本本身是 2 和 30 没有垂直对齐,正如你所看到的,我的 xml,我试过让gravity垂直对齐但是不行,那我应该怎么做才能垂直对齐呢
<EditText
android:id="@+id/input_edit_text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_marginTop="8dp"
android:background="@drawable/rectangle_border"
android:ems="3"
android:gravity="center"
android:inputType="number"
android:textStyle="bold"
android:textAppearance="@style/Body2"
android:textColor="@android:color/white"
app:backgroundTint="@color/colorAccent"
app:layout_constraintBottom_toBottomOf="parent"
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intTop_toBottomOf="@id/title_text_view" />
试图删除您的 Edittext textAppearance android:textAppearance="@style/Body2"
这是我说的屏幕,看看两个橙色的编辑文本,它们看起来很奇怪,因为文本本身是 2 和 30 没有垂直对齐,正如你所看到的,我的 xml,我试过让gravity垂直对齐但是不行,那我应该怎么做才能垂直对齐呢
<EditText
android:id="@+id/input_edit_text"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:layout_marginTop="8dp"
android:background="@drawable/rectangle_border"
android:ems="3"
android:gravity="center"
android:inputType="number"
android:textStyle="bold"
android:textAppearance="@style/Body2"
android:textColor="@android:color/white"
app:backgroundTint="@color/colorAccent"
app:layout_constraintBottom_toBottomOf="parent"
app:layout_constraintEnd_toEndOf="parent"
app:layout_constraintTop_toBottomOf="@id/title_text_view" />
试图删除您的 Edittext textAppearance android:textAppearance="@style/Body2"